Dojo Rating At our club, player ratings are essential and required in order to maintain the best standards and qualifications for player growth, challenging play, and enjoyment for players of all skill levels. Every player who attends a club event, whether they are a member or a guest, will receive a rating from one of our qualified pros. Your score will range from 1.0 to 5.0 in increments of.01. Your talents, level, and ability will be determined by a rating.


Before registering and showing up for the relevant scheduled event, if you are a visitor and are unsure of your rating, please review the general guidelines and SELF RATE. Please be aware that you will be required to go to if you "OVER RATE" yourself and select the incorrect level.

‍PHASE 1:

SHORT RATING SYSTEM is to establish a quick baseline of your level. The first one is free when you join as a member. It takes approximately 10-15 minutes and the certified instructor will watch you play a match in any of our organized club event.. If you would like any other additional rating session as you progress the cost is $20. These sessions take place daily.

I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 1.0-1.5 PLAYERS

BEGINNER, NOVICE


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 2.0 PLAYERS

ADVANCED BEGINNER

‍serve the ball in the court 50% of the time.

I maintain a rally of 3 shots in a row.

I know the rules of pickleball and how to keep score


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 2.5 PLAYERS

LOW INTERMEDIATE

‍serve the ball in the court 60% of the time.

I maintain a rally of 5 shots in a row.

I almost never swing and miss.

I use both my forehand and backhand appropriately.

I handle moderately paced shots.

I try to come to net whenever I get the chance.


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 3.0 PLAYERS

INTERMEDIATE

‍I serve and return the serve in the court 60% of the time

I try to use the third shot drop and have some success.

I initiate and maintain a dinking rally of 5-10 shots in a game situation.

I sustain a volley exchange at the net.

I move to the net appropriately.

I have correct court positioning for doubles

I try to keep the ball low.


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 3.5 PLAYERS

HIGH INTERMEDIATE

‍I serve with depth or placement 75% of the time.

I use the third shot drop successfully 60% of the time.

I consistently dink with placement and purpose.

I sustain a rally and place the ball during a volley exchange.

I create and hit “gaps”.

I have good court coverage, quickness, mobility and balance.

I have a variety of finishing shots.

I anticipate my opponents shots


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 4.0 PLAYERS

MID-ADVANCED

‍I serve with accurate placement and depth 80% of the time.

My third shot drop is strategically placed and effective 80% of the time.

I dink patiently with accuracy and strategic placement.

I control play at the net to keep my opponents deep.

I recognize and exploit my opponents weaknesses.

I move effectively with my partner, easily switching sides and covering the court.

handle fast exchanges at the net.

Fewer than 30% of rallies end because of my unforced errors.

I do not have a noticeable weakness that can be exploited


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 4.5-5.0 PLAYERS

HIGH ADVANCED

I serve with placement, power or spin my shots 95% of the time.

I consistently hit an effective third shot drop, drill or spin shot.

I dink all day long with accuracy, placement spin and variety.

I purposely reset fast paced balls.

Fewer than 10% of rallies end because of my unforced errors.

I have excellent positioning, anticipation and mobility.

I can retrieve lobs and reset them to my advantage.

I have quick hands

I regularly last for a full 3 hour session_


PHASE 2:

‍LONG RATING SYSTEM comprised of a series of drills with a certified evaluator. It will be a live rating system where an evaluation test and game will take place. Base on a passing score of 60% and analysis of your game, the evaluator will either move you to the next level or keep you at the same level.


This certified scorecard system analysis provides accuracy, transparency and adaptability.


1 hour long-$50 per player evaluation. 4 Player minimum. The session will need to be book ahead of time and are usually held the last Saturday of every month.

I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 1.0-1.5 PLAYERS

LEVEL 1.0

I have only recently picked up the game the past few months.

I am learning the scoring, court lines and some basic rules of Pickleball.

I cannot play a full game yet as I am having a hard time sustaining a rally.

I understand the 2 bounce rule and the Non-Volley Zone.


LEVEL 1.5 (must posses the previous level skills plus the following)

I can keep a short rally but i still fail to return easy balls frequently.

I have played a few games but i occasionally get mix up with my court positioning and scoring.

I am learning the proper serve, forehand, backhand and dinks techniques.

I am learning to move around the court in a safe & balanced manner

I am beginning to communicate with my partner


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 2.0 PLAYERS

LEVEL 2.0

Demonstrates proper sideways turn, arm positioning and backward movement for overhead

Demonstrates an overhead

Knows the basic rules including two bounce rule, scoring and player position relative to scoring

Demonstrates basic pendulum swing on the forehand & backhand side

Demonstrates dinks down the line forehand & backhand

Demonstrates dinks cross court forehand & backhand

Demonstrates proper ready position

Demonstrates punch volley

Demonstrates proper sideways turn, arm positioning and backward movement for overhead

Demonstrates an overhead

Knows where to stand as the serve team and the return team

Demonstrates proper side step movement while being balanced

Has good mobility and can move forward in a safe and balanced manner

Developing eye-hand coordination

Demonstrates a forehand ground stroke swing low to high and striking the ball off front foot

Demonstrates a backhand ground stroke swing low to high and striking the ball off front foot

Demonstrates a serve

Demonstrates return of serve

‍

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

Forehand down the line 5/10

Forehand cross court 5/10

Backhand down the line 5/10

Backhand cross court 5/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and Punch Volley 5/10

Backhand Punch Volley 5/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Serves

Deuce Court 5/10

Ad Court 5/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Return of serves

Deuce Court 5/10

Ad Court 5/10


15 minutes of match play consists of dink game for evaluation with the CRS feeding the ball to start each point

15 minutes of regular match play for evaluation


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 2.5 PLAYERS

LEVEL 2.5 (should also possess all 2.0 skills)

Knows the basic rules including two bounce rule, scoring and player position relative to scoring

Demonstrates basic pendulum swing on the forehand & backhand side

Working on consistency while dinking down the line forehand & backhand

Working on consistency while dinking cross court forehand & backhand

Demonstrates proper side step movement while staying balanced at NVZ line

Demonstrates a punch volley

Is developing 3rd shot drop by dinking from the transition area

Attempting to hit 3rd shot drop from baseline during match play

Moving forward to approach NVZ for dinks & volleys

Demonstrates an overhead with the proper sideways turn, arm positioning and backward movement

Has good mobility and can move forward in a safe and balanced manner

Has good eye-hand coordination

Beginning to demonstrate control on forehand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height)Uses a backhand ground stroke

Keeps ball in play during short rallies


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

Forehand down the line 6/10

Forehand cross court 6/10

Backhand down the line 6/10

Backhand cross court 6/10


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from transition area (middle of the court)

Forehand 5/10

Backhand 5/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and Punch Volley 6/10

Backhand Punch Volley 6/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Overhead

Overhead 3/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Serves

Deuce Court 3/5

Ad Court 3/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Return of serves

Deuce Court 3/5

Ad Court 3/5


15 minutes of modified play consists of dink game for evaluation, CRS feeds the ball to start each point.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 4.

30 minutes of regular match play for evaluation. Rotate partners at conclusion of each game to 8.


I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 3.0 PLAYERS

LEVEL 3.0 (should also possess all 2.5 skills)

Attempting to consistently dink while changing directions from cross court to down the line forehand & backhand

Punches volley to the back 1⁄2 of opponent court

Sustains a short volley exchange at the net

Can perform 3rd shot drop by dinking from the transition area

Attempting to hit 3rd shot drop from baseline during match play

Moving forward as a team to approach NVZ for dinks & volleys

Can perform an overhead with better control while maintaining proper position

Has good mobility & quickness

Demonstrates improved control on forehand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height)Better control on backhand groundstrokes

Keeps ball in play during short rallies

Attempts offensive lobs during play

Demonstrates placement & depth on serves

Demonstrates placement & depth on return of serves

Attempting to adjust to different ball speeds (serves, groundstrokes, volleys)


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

Forehand down the line 7/10

Forehand cross court 7/10

Backhand down the line 7/10

Backhand cross court 7/10


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from transition area (middle of the court)

Forehand 6/10

Backhand 6/10


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from baseline

Forehand 2/5

Backhand 2/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 7/10

Backhand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 7/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Serves

Deuce Court 4/5

Ad Court 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Return of serves

Deuce Court 4/5

Ad Court 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Overhead

Overhead 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Offensive lobs from NVZ line

Offensive lobs 4/5


15 minutes of modified play consists of 3rd shot drop game, from the transition area. CRS feeds the ball to start each point.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 4.

30 minutes of regular match play for evaluation. Rotate partners at conclusion of each game to 8.



I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 3.5 PLAYERS

HIGH INTERMEDIATE

‍LEVEL 3.5 (should also possess all 3.0 skills)

Can consistently dink while changing directions from cross court to down the line forehand & backhand

Punches volley to the back 1⁄2 of opponent court, to keep opponents at the baseline

Sustains a controlled volley exchange at the net

Can perform 3rd shot drop from the baseline

Attempting to hit 3rd shot drop from baseline during match play with greater success

Moving forward as a team to approach NVZ for dinks & volleys

Developing directional control while performing an overhead

Demonstrates control on forehand groundstrokes (direction, speed, depth, height)

Demonstrates control on backhand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height

Keeps ball in play during rallies and is aware of minimizing errors

Able to communicate effectively with partner & utilize different strategies to expose opponent weaknesses

Using deeper and higher returns to approach the net quicker

Uses offensive lobs effectively

Demonstrates better placement and depth on serves

Demonstrates better placement and depth on serves

Demonstrates better placement and depth on return of serves

Improved control when adjusting to different ball speeds (serves, groundstrokes, volleys)


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

15 out of 20 windshield wiper dinks


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from transition area (middle of the court)

Forehand down the line 7/10

Forehand cross court 7/10

Backhand down the line 7/10

Backhand cross court 7/10


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from baseline

Forehand down the line 3/5

Backhand down the line 3/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Overheads

Overheads 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Offensive lobs from the NVZ line

Offensive Lobs 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 8/10

Backhand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 8/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Serves

Deuce Court 5/5

Ad Court 5/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Return of serves

Deuce Court Forehand 5/5

Ad Court Backhand 5/5


15 minutes of modified play consists of 3rd shot drop game from the baseline. CRS feeds the ball to start each point.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 4.

30 minutes of regular match play for evaluation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 8.



I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 4.0 PLAYERS

LEVEL 4.0 (should also possess all 3.5 skills)

Sustains a volley exchange at the net and beginning to use directional control

Can demonstrate a block volley

Able to hit winning volley when a ball is popped up

Better consistency when performing 3rd shot drop from the baseline

Can hit 3rd shot drop from baseline during match play with greater success

Moves effectively with partner, easily switching sides, and communicates when required

Controls play at the NVZ line, by keeping their opponent back if they’re at the baseline

Initiates & maintains a dink exchange to elicit a put away shot

Can demonstrate an effective poach, and understands when it’s appropriate

Able to change a fast paced strategy to a slow one and vice versa

Can consistently perform an overhead and beginning to place the shot for winners

Demonstrates control on forehand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height, spin)

Demonstrates control on backhand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height)Keeps ball in play during rallies, minimizing errors

Able to adjust to differing ball speeds consistently

Uses offensive lobs effectively

Beginning to use spin effectively on a variety of shots

Maintains greater patience in dinks & rallies

Beginning to anticipate shots more frequently (watching opponents paddle face)


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

17 out of 20 windshield wiper dinks


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from transition area (middle of the court)

Forehand down the line 4/5

Forehand cross court 4/5

Backhand down the line 4/5

Backhand cross court 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from baseline

Forehand 7/10

Backhand 7/10


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 4/5

Backhand Punch Volley with directional & depth control 4/5

Forehand Block Volley 4/5

Backhand Block Volley 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Overheads

Overheads 4/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Offensive lobs from NVZ line

Offensive lobs 4/5


15 minutes of modified play consists of 3rd shot drop game from the baseline. CRS feeds the ball to start each point.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 4.

30 minutes of regular match play for evaluation.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 8.

‍

IPTPA SKILL ASSESSMENT 4.5-5.0 PLAYERS

LEVEL 4.5-5.0 (should also possess all 4.0 skills)

Consistently punches volley to the appropriate spot on the court

Consistently demonstrates a block volley

Can demonstrate a swing volley

Sustains a controlled volley exchange at the net, with directional control, creating unforced errors

Able to consistently hit winning volley when a ball is popped up

Can consistently hit 3rd shot drop from baseline during match play

Can drive a third shot for power as an option

Initiates & maintains an extended dink exchange to elicit a put-away shot

Can demonstrate an effective poach, and understands when it’s appropriate

Able to change a fast paced strategy to a slow one and vice versa

Can stack with partner on the serve and the return

Demonstrates control on forehand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height, top spin and under spin/slice)

Demonstrates control on backhand groundstrokes (direction, depth, height, top spin and under spin/slice)

Keeps ball in play during rallies and is aware of minimizing errors

Knows the rules including player position, relative to scoring and stacking on the return and serve

Uses offensive lobs effectively

Demonstrates placement, spin and depth on return of serves

Can adjust to different ball speeds and spins (serves, groundstrokes and volleys)Uses spin effectively on a variety of shots


Skill Testing Requirement: Dinks

19 out of 20 windshield wiper dinks


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drop from baseline

Forehand down the line 5/5

Forehand cross court 5/5

Backhand down the line 5/5

Backhand cross court 5/5


Skill Testing Requirement: 3rd shot drive from baseline

3rd shot drive from baseline 5/5


Skill Testing Requirement: Volleys

Forehand swing volley 5/5

Backhand swing volley 5/5

Forehand punch volley with directional control 5/5

Backhand punch volley with directional control 5/5

Forehand block volley 5/5

Backhand block volley 5/5


15 minutes of modified play consisting of 3rd shot drop game from the baseline. CRS feeds the ball to start each point. Rotate partners at the conclusion of each game to 4.

30 minutes of regular match play for evaluation. Rotate partners at conclusion of each game to 8.
